Why Delegate?
The benefits of effective delegation are numerous:
Increased Productivity: By delegating tasks, you free up your valuable time to focus on strategic initiatives that require your expertise.
Empowered Employees: Delegation fosters a sense of ownership and accountability, leading to more engaged and motivated employees.
Employee Development: Assigning tasks that stretch your team's skills allows them to learn and grow, preparing them for future responsibilities.
Improved Team Dynamics: When everyone plays to their strengths, collaboration and communication within your team can flourish.
The Art of Delegation:
Delegation isn't a one-size-fits-all approach. Here's how to delegate effectively:
Choose the Right Task: Consider the complexity of the task, the skill set of your team members, and the desired outcome. Delegate tasks that offer growth opportunities.
Clear Communication: Clearly explain the task, desired outcome, deadlines, and expectations. Encourage questions so everyone is on the same page.
Provide Resources and Support: Equip your team members with the necessary resources and support to complete the task successfully. This could include training materials, access to information, or the ability to seek guidance when needed.
Empowerment and Trust: Don't micromanage. Trust your team members to use their skills and judgment to complete the task. Offer guidance, but allow them the autonomy to learn and grow.
Set Up Check-Ins: Schedule regular check-ins to monitor progress, answer questions, and provide additional support if necessary.
Offer Feedback: Recognize and acknowledge your team's efforts. Provide constructive feedback to help them improve their skills for future delegated tasks.
